html {
	behaviour:url(css/csshover2.htc);				
}

.linky a 			{color: #ff3d99; text-decoration:none; font-weight: bold}
.linky a:visited 	{color: #ff3d99; text-decoration:none; font-weight: bold}
.linky a:hover 		{color: #ffffff; text-decoration:none; font-weight: bold}
.linky a:active 	{color: #333333; text-decoration:none; font-weight: bold}


.invlinky a 			{color: #ffffff; font-size: 12px; text-decoration:underline; font-weight: bold}
.invlinky a:visited 	{color: #ffffff; font-size: 12px; text-decoration:underline; font-weight: bold}
.invlinky a:hover 		{color: #ff3d99; font-size: 12px; text-decoration:underline; font-weight: bold}
.invlinky a:active 		{color: #ff3d99; font-size: 12px; text-decoration:underline; font-weight: bold}


.topsec					{border-color: #72cdf4; border-style: solid; border-width: 0px}
.botsec					{border-color: #72cdf4; border-style: solid; border-width: 0px}
.searchbanner			{background-color: #ff70c0; border-color: #72cdf4; border-style: solid; border-width: 0px}
.topbanner				{background-color: #72cdf4; border-color: #72cdf4; border-style: solid; border-width: 0px}
.botbanner				{background-color: #72cdf4; border-color: #99FF00; border-style: solid; border-width: 0px}
.area1					{background-color: #ff70c0; border-color: #99FF00; border-style: solid; border-width: 0px}
.area2					{background-color: #ff70c0; border-color: #99FF00; border-style: solid; border-width: 0px}
.fsmenuholder			{background-color: #72cdf4; border-color: #72cdf4; border-style: solid; border-width: 0px}
.painter				{background-color: #ff70c0}
.impactbig				{color: #990000; font-family: Verdana; line-height: 2; font-size: 14px; font-weight: bold; text-decoration: none}
.impactsubhead			{color: #990000;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.impactmed				{color: #FFF; font-family: Verdana; font-size: 12px; font-weight: normal; text-decoration: none}
.impactmed2				{color: #990000; font-family: Verdana; font-size: 12px; font-weight: normal; text-decoration: none}
.impactmedBOTTOM		{margin: 3px 0 3px 0; color: #FFF; font-family: Verdana; font-size: 12px; font-weight: normal; text-decoration: none}
.impactsml				{color: #FFF; font-family: Verdana; font-size: 11px; font-weight: normal; text-decoration: none}
.pinkdot				{color: #ff70c0; font-family: Verdana; font-size: 13px; font-weight: normal; text-decoration: none}

.charimpactmed			{color: #393939; font-family: Verdana; font-size: 12px; font-weight: normal; text-decoration: none}
.charimpactsml			{color: #393939; font-family: Verdana; font-size: 11px; font-weight: normal; text-decoration: none}
.sausage				{float:left;margin:0 8px 0 0;}

#wrapspw {
	text-align: left;
	margin: 0px auto;
	padding: 0px;
	border:0;
	width: 600px;
/*BG option retired  background: url("http://www.sparkysponyworld.com/shop/img/background_cols.gif") repeat; */
}

#headspw {
	margin: 0 0 15px 0;
	background: #ff70c0;
}

#lftspw {
	float: left;
	width: 310px;
}

#rgtspw { 
	margin: 0 0 0 15px;
	float: right;
	width: 260px;
	height: 1% /* Holly hack for Peekaboo Bug */
}

#footspw {
	clear: both;
	background: #ff70c0;
}



/*
.leftcol				{background-color: #EEEEEE; border-color: #FFFFFF; border-style: solid; border-width: 1px}
.rightcol				{background-color: #CCCCCC; border-color: #FFFFFF; border-style: solid; border-width: 1px}
*/

.botlinksec				{background-color: #fff}
.rowline				{color: #ff70c0; height: 1px}


/* Heading Text Broad - Styles */
.hdstyle10	   			{font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.hdstyle12	   			{font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}

/* Buttons & Links */
.buttonsstandard		{font-size:10px; font-weight: bold; font-family: Verdana; margin-left: 2px; margin-top: 2px;margin-bottom: 2px; margin-right: 2px;}

/* Deprecated textlink class
.textlinks            	{color: #FFFFCC;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.textlinks  A           {color: #006600;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.textlinks  A:hover     {color: #000000;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: underline}
*/

.textlinks a 			{color: #CC0000; text-decoration:underline}
.textlinks a:visited 	{color: #CC0000; text-decoration: underline}
.textlinks a:hover 		{color: #cc3300; text-decoration:none}
.textlinks a:active 	{color: #ff3300; text-decoration:none}


.butttxt 	   			{color: #99FF00;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}

.catdelim               {color: #6699FF; font-family: Verdana; font-size: 8px; text-decoration: none}


/*Item Details Settings...NOT ITEM PAGE HEADERS or TITLES.... */
.itemname               {color: #ffffff;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.itemname A            	{color: #FFFFFF;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.itemdesc               {color: #000000; font-family: Verdana; font-size: 10px}
.itemdesc   A           {color: #ff3d99; font-family: Verdana; font-size: 10px}
.itemnumber             {color: #FFFFff; font-family: Verdana; font-size: 10px; font-weight: normal; text-decoration: none}
.itemnumber A           {color: #FFFFFF; font-family: Verdana; font-size: 10px; font-weight: normal; text-decoration: none}

.price                 {color: #c1166b; font-family: Verdana; font-size: 16px; font-weight: bold}


.catname                {color: #393939;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.catname  A             {color: #393939;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.subcats                {color: #393939;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.subcats  A             {color: #393939;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.cartdata               {color: #393939; font-family: Verdana; font-size: 11px; font-weight: bold; text-decoration: none}
.cartdata A           	{color: #393939; font-family: Verdana; font-size: 11px; font-weight: bold; text-decoration: none}
.cartdata2              {color: #393939;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.cartdata2 A            {color: #393939;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}

.catdesc                {color: #393939; font-family: Verdana; font-size: 10px; text-decoration: none}


/*Product names for Featured Items listings ~ NOT ITEM DETAILS SETTINGS*/
.listname              {color: #990000; font-family: Verdana; font-size: 11px; font-weight: bold; text-decoration: none}
.listname   A          {color: #990000; font-family: Verdana; font-size: 11px; font-weight: bold; text-decoration: none}
.listname   A:hover    {color: #ffffff; font-family: Verdana; font-size: 11px; font-weight: bold; text-decoration: underline}

.listdesc              {color: #393939; font-family: Verdana; font-size: 10px}
.listprice             {color: #fff; font-family: Verdana; font-size: 10px; font-weight: bold}
.listitemno            {color: #FFFFFF; font-family: Verdana; font-size: 10px; font-weight: normal}


.toplevelcat           {color: #000000;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.toplevelcat A          {color: #000000;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.toplevelcat A:hover         {text-decoration: underline}

.toplevelcatdot        {color: #6699FF; font-family: Verdana; font-size: 12px; font-weight: normal; text-decoration: none}
.toplevelcatdes        {color: #000000; font-family: Verdana; font-size: 10px; text-decoration: none}
.toplevelsub   A        {color: #000000;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.toplevelsub   A:hover        {text-decoration: underline}
.toplevelsubdot        {color: #6699FF; font-family: Verdana; font-size: 8px; font-weight: bold; text-decoration: none}
.toplevelsubdes        {color: #000000; font-family: Verdana; font-size: 10px; text-decoration: none}

/* System Text & Error Messages  */
.messages               {color: #990000; font-family: Verdana; font-size: 10px; font-weight: bold}
.messages  A            {color: #CC0000; font-family: Verdana; font-size: 10px; font-weight: bold}
.messages  A:hover      {color: #fff; font-family: Verdana; font-size: 10px; font-weight: bold}
.messages2          {color: #990000; font-family: Verdana; font-size: 14px; font-weight: bold}
.errors             {color: red; font-family: Verdana; font-size: 10px; font-weight: bold}


/* Top & Bottom Banners */
.bannertxt 	   		{color: #99FF00;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.botbannermenu	  	{color: #99FF00; font-family: Verdana; font-size: 10px}
.botbannermenu	A 	{color: #6699FF; font-family: Verdana; font-size: 10px}

/* Forms */
.formheadings 	   	{color: #990000;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.formheadings2 	   	{color: #ffffff;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.forms				{background-color: #ffa6d7; color: #E86DB2;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.formbox     		{font-family: Verdana;	font-size: 11px; font-weight: normal}
.forms  textarea	{background-color: #ffffff; color: #000000; font-family: Verdana; font-size: 12px; font-weight: normal}
.forms	select		{background-color: #ffffff; color: #000000; border: 1px solid #EEEEEE; font-family: Verdana; font-size: 12px; font-weight: normal}
.formordertotal	   	{color: #E86DB2; font-family: Verdana; font-size: 12px; font-weight: bold; text-decoration: none}
.searchforms		{background-color: #ff70c0; color: #ffffff; border: 0px solid #EEEEEE; font-family: Verdana; font-size: 10px; font-weight: bold;}
.searchinput     	{font-family: Verdana; color: #000000; font-size: 11px; font-weight: normal; background-color: #FFFFFF; width: 100px}


/* Below are for different sized form fields */
.formfield    		{font-family: Verdana; font-size: 12px; font-weight: normal; background-color: #ffffff; width: 200px}
.formfield2     	{font-family: Verdana; font-size: 12px; font-weight: normal; background-color: #ffffff; width: 50px}
.formfield3     	{font-family: Verdana; font-size: 12px; font-weight: normal; background-color: #ffffff; width: 100px}
.formfield4     	{font-family: Verdana; font-size: 12px; font-weight: normal; background-color: #ffffff; width: 275px}
.formfield5     	{font-family: Verdana; font-size: 12px; font-weight: normal; background-color: #ffffff; width: 35px}

/* Item Detail & Item Options Form */
.itemdescription    {color: #ffffff; font-family: Verdana; font-size: 12px; font-weight: normal;}
.itemformheadings 	{color: #CC0000;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.iteminput			{background-color: #72cdf4; color: #000000; border: 2px solid #ffffff; font-family: Verdana; font-size: 12px; font-weight: normal}
.itemtextarea		{background-color: #FFFFFF; color: #000000; font-family: Verdana; font-size: 12px; font-weight: normal}
.itemcheck			{color: #72cdf4; font-family: Verdana; font-size: 12px; font-weight: normal}
.itemselect			{background-color: #72cdf4; color: #000000; border: 1px solid #000000; font-family: Verdana; font-size: 12px; font-weight: normal}
.itemradio			{color: #72cdf4; font-family: Verdana; font-size: 12px; font-weight: normal}

/* Order Receipt Page     */
.orderheader	{background-color: #ff70c0; color: #72cdf4; font-family: Verdana; font-size: 10px; font-weight: bold; text-decoration: none}
.orderheader2	{color: #000000; font-family: Verdana; font-size: 11px}
.ordertxt     {color: #000000; font-family: Verdana; font-size: 11px}
.orderheader3	{color: #72cdf4; font-family: Verdana; font-size: 14px; font-weight: bold; text-decoration: none}
